lr.y
来自「L属性定义的利用lex和yacc做的计算器。」· Y 代码 · 共 27 行
Y
27 行
%{#include <stdio.h>%}%token INTEGER %token REAL%token IDENTIFIER%%D : T R ';' { $2 = $1; }T : REAL | INTEGERR : R ',' IDENTIFIER { $1 = $$; $3 = $$; printf("%d ", $3); } | IDENTIFIER { $1 = $$; printf("%d ", $1);}%%int yyerror(char *msg){ fprintf(stderr, msg);}int main(){ yyparse(); return 1;}#include "lex.yy.c"
⌨️ 快捷键说明
复制代码Ctrl + C
搜索代码Ctrl + F
全屏模式F11
增大字号Ctrl + =
减小字号Ctrl + -
显示快捷键?